How much does it cost to rent a home in Milestone?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Milestone 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,898 | $1,600 | $2,195 |
Milestone 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,460 | $2,000 | $3,000 |
Milestone 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,495 | $2,495 | $2,495 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Milestone
What type of rentals are currently available in Milestone?
There are currently 164 Apartments for Rent in Milestone, CA with pricing that ranges from $1,300 to $2,695. There are also 16 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Milestone ranging from $1,600 to $3,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Milestone?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Milestone ranges from $1,600 to $3,000 with an average monthly rent of $2,284.
